THE ROLE: 

In this high-profile role, as Engineering Program Manager, you will drive a multi-national, multi-discipline engineering team responsible for key engineering initiatives from concept to execution for next generation AMD Client platform solutions.

 

THE PERSON: 

The right candidate will have solid knowledge of technical program management, an outstanding track record of delivering sophisticated software/hardware programs, from Concept through Customer Ship, utilizing large, matrixed teams to plan and execute system level products. You will have a deep understanding of the technical challenges related to computing system solutions, which includes the interaction of silicon, platform, firmware and software elements.  You are energized by working in a fast-paced technical organization and multi-site environment.  You like to make a difference in the industry and are passionate about collaborating with business and engineering teams and our customers to find unique solutions to tough problems.   

 

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ES: 

  • The System Engineering Program Manager owns planning and driving the execution of platform-solution engineering functions to enable best in class customer solutions
  • Drives alignment between AMD business unit product deliverables and customer platforms to ensure the highest level of customer satisfaction and quality throughout the product lifecycle
  • Engages with technical and business leadership teams to understand and document program scope, establish integrated schedules, assess and manage program progress and risk, and manage resource and budget plans. Manage end to end validation and platform execution.
  • Represents the Client Systems Engineering organization in corporate planning and execution forums, including presentations to Senior VP’s and executive staff.
  • Supports the customer-facing engineering and business teams to set product maturity and schedule expectations, oversee the development and distribution of documented product collateral, and resolve issues.
  • Develops and shares best-in-class processes to streamline and grow the organization to meet new challenges
  • Engages with geographically distributed technical teams, works collaboratively and coordinates the activities. 

PREFERRED EXPERIENCE: 

  • Has driven product development with hardware platforms and related software ecosystem. Specific experience with x86 SOC products, firmware and PC industry suppliers/OEMs is preferred.
  • Breadth knowledge of x86 CPU/SoC/Chipset/Graphics architecture, firmware and experience in functional, electrical, power-performance or security pre- and post- silicon validation.
  • Demonstrated ability to grasp new technical concepts quickly and to lead technical teams
  • Problem solving capability with confidence to evaluate risks and tradeoffs and present solution options to executive leadership
  • Ability to influence horizontally across multiple internal functional organizations
  • Ability to understand and extract action plans from complex technical discussions and translate into succinct messaging tailored for varied targeted audiences
  • Ability to nimbly address business and technical changes throughout the program lifecycle both from an internal and customer perspective
  • Familiarity with budgeting, resource allocation, and long-range planning
  • Excellent written and verbal communication and executive level presentation skills
  • Analytical, self-motivated, organized, detailed-oriented and results-oriented 
  • Seasoned in leveraging MS Project, PowerPoint, Excel, SharePoint, Teams or Confluence for clear communications and coordination of work.
  • Use of AI tools for project management activities
  • Familiarity with JAMA, JIRA and similar Systems Engineering requirements management and defect tracking tools.
  • Experience with Agile software and project development methodologies preferred
  • Self-motivated and proactive with demonstrated creative, situational and critical thinking problem solving.
  • Ability to network quickly and independently to align resources towards a common goal.
  • Ability to support limited domestic and international travel as needed

 

ACADEMIC CREDENTIALS: 

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er engineering, Computer Science or Electrical Engineering 
  • Masters in Business Administration or PMI PMP® Certification is a plus.
